Chicken tandoori wings are made with fresh chicken wings coated with a special spice and yogurt-based marinade. The marinade consists of red chili powder, tandoori masala, garam masala, ginger-garlic paste and soy sauce as its components to create a strong and spicy flavor profile. The wings undergo marination to improve their taste before shallow frying them in mustard oil until they become soft and applying hot charcoal to create a traditional smoky flavor.
Make a paste with ½ tsp of red chili powder, 1 tbsp of tandoori masala powder, ¼ tsp of garam masala powder, ½ tsp of garlic paste, ½ tsp of ginger paste, ½ tsp of cumin paste, and 2 tbsp of yogurt. Then add 1 tsp of soy sauce and salt to taste.
Mix it with 8 pieces of chicken wings. Cover and let it marinate for 2 hours.
Fry them in 2 tbsp mustard oil. Cover and cook for 5 minutes on a medium flame. Flip, cover, and again cook for 5 mins until totally boiled.
Smoke them for 5 minutes by pouring 1 tbsp of cooking oil on hot charcoal.
Garnish them with a few finely sliced onions and chopped spring onions. Your tasty and spicy homemade chicken tandoori wings are ready.
I use fresh chicken wings for the authentic taste.Longer marination of the chicken wings makes them juicier.I prefer using mustard oil as it gives a nice pungent taste to the chicken wings.You can put ghee instead of cooking oil for smoking the chicken wings.
